Creating a “Female-Friendly” Club
How does your club encourage more women to get involved, whether as a player, as an official, a committee member or simply as a spectator?
How can your club make the environment be more inviting, safe and welcoming for women and families?

This session will explore the barriers to women getting involved in clubs and help develop practical strategies to encourage greater involvement of women within your club.

How “Social Media Savvy” is your club?
Is your club using, or considering using Facebook or Twitter?

This session will discuss how and why clubs use Facebook and Twitter as well as explore what operational strategies and supporting policies your club can put in place to ensure the world of social media is a positive place to be.

Women Take the Lead - Geelong

This workshop / get together will provide women in sport and recreation with the opportunity to:

• Understand themselves as leaders

• Develop leadership skills and interpersonal skills

• Meet other like-minded women and share experiences

• Hear from women who have broken down the gender barrier

• Become part of an ongoing sports women’s network.
